I am trying to trace the family of Farewell Harrison who was born in the Rotherham area about 1922 and died in the crash of a Lancaster bomber on D-Day, 1944 in France.
He was one of the 7 young crew, the memorial is near where we live and for many years there is a ceremony to mark the event, we are in touch with some of the families but not that of Farewell, this being the 75th anniversary it is a somewhat special event and we are trying to get in touch with as many relatives as possible.
I do know he was the only son of another Farewell Harrison so my only links would be through his aunts and uncles.  I have found one family tree but the instigator of the tree was doing it for a friend of a friend and says they cannot help.

Possible -

1911
8 Oxford Str, Wath Rd,Mexboro

Wilfred Harrison 48 coal miner hewer bn Sheffield
Martha Ann 45 wife   married 29 year,  15 children, 8 living, 7 died  bn Sheffield
Edgar 24 married coal miner trammer
Rebekah  12 dtr
Farewell 14 son
Walter 8 son
Thomas Beignton son 6     children all bn Swinton

Yo need to see from Farewells marriage to Styling who his father was - if it was Wilfred then this is likely the right family, and there are plenty of siblings to follow the lines down from!

MArriage

Ap/May/Jun 1920
Rotherham
9c 1968
Farewell Harrison and Agnes Styling

Farewell dies 1966 (age agreeing with the 1911 census) and probate index entry gives the same address as 1911 too , and Administation woth Will is granted to widow Agnes … so it looks as if all these records are the same person - and given that your Farewell (bn 1922) had mother maiden name of Styling, I think I have found the right family!
